Ngāwhā expansion drilling to continue

Drilling at the proposed expansion of the Ngāwhā Geothermal Power Station in Northland is set to continue this month.

The drilling, being conducted by Iceland Drilling will bring the $176 million project closer to Top Energy's aim to double the existing geothermal station's 25 megawatts capacity.

A Top Energy spokesperson said that the exact date for the commencement of drilling in the region will be confirmed at a later date.
